New Effington, SD 57255
NEW EFFINGTON LIQUOR STORE is categorized under LIQUORS (RETAIL) and located at PO Box 61 in or near the New Effington, SD area. Find additional information including website, phone, weather, map, and directions - OriginalYellow.com®.
Ready to advertise locally, regionally, and nationally? Become a part of our network today!
Click here for advertising information on The Original YP Network®